    This is a hidden gem and I'm so glad we found it, randomly, while looking for a quick breakfast spot. The location is pretty small, with an even smaller parking lot - I would recommend carpooling if you're planning on meeting up for breakfast. Although the service area is quite small, the tables turned really quickly so nobody seemed to be waiting for very long. Our server was super friendly and the food comes out very fast; all wins. Don't skip the biscuit - it was incredible, definitely homemade and well-worth it. The food, overall, is very good. Tastes like most diners, but you can tell they are focused on keeping the quality and freshness along with the speed. If I get back to Knoxville, this would be a go-to spot.

    When you sit down and quickly realize that you're the only strangers in the entire restaurant, that's a good sign (unless you also hear banjos playing). In one of the few buildings in the Bearden Shopping District that hasn't undergone an upscale renovation, Colonel's Cafe is an un-ironic 80's time warp that lives up to all your childhood memories of easygoing meals at the local diner, and I can't believe I've never tried this neighborhood hole in the wall before. The plates are mismatched, the kitchen aged and cramped, and you'll find not a single trace of anything pretentious or trendy in the decor, the staff, or the menu. The floors and tables are clean, and you cannot beat the vibe--well loved and broken in like a favorite pair of jeans. The portions are good, and the menu is comfortingly familiar diner fare but with an unexpected Mediterranean twist (Capers atop expertly fried potatoes? Absolutely!). The pancakes are huge and as fluffy as you'll feel after eating two. Do mind the time and arrive early because the parking lot is small, and the regulars arrive in droves during peak breakfast and lunch hours. We might have been the only patrons in the place this morning who weren't regulars, but I promise we will be soon!

    LOVE this little local gem! THE favorite breakfast place in Knoxville - out of the way, unassuming and always delicious. Bacon is perfectly crisp, eggs are spot on, pancakes are plate size and the gravy for biscuits and gravy is the best in Knoxville. My personal favorite lately is the Mediterranean Breakfast (hold the fresh garlic in the eggs) because there is plenty in the homemade hummus. Gotta try the ENORMOUS Turkey Club with extra crispy French fries for lunch. Can't usually make it thru a whole club so I have lunch for the next day. As always, the owner, Nina, and her amazing staff make everyone feel welcome.
